Romeo and Juliet in the Snow (1920)

Romeo and Juliet in the Snow (1920) poster

The story of Romeo and Juliet, a tale as old as time-- Here, played as farcical lark: A goofy comedy of manners set in a snowy Bavarian village.

Director: Ernst Lubitsch
Genre: Comedy
Runtime: 46 min
